Canada - Re-Import of Generators and Alternators
Since 2014, Canada Re-Import of Generators and Alternators increased 22.5% year on year. With $2,026,366.13 in 2019, the country was number 3 among other countries in Re-Import of Generators and Alternators. Canada is overtaken by United Kingdom, which was ranked number 2 at $2,091,395.56 and is followed by China with $664,332. France lead the ranking with $6,245,846.9 in 2019, that is -0.7% compared to 2018. New Zealand witnessed the best average annual growth at +79.2% per year, while South Africa was the worst growing country at -33.8% per year.
